How Far From Pinetop - Lakeside to ...

We spend a lot of time looking through Gazetteers that were published in the late 1800's and early 1900's. Many of the Gazetteers include the distance from a town such as Pinetop - Lakeside to various places of note, such as the White House.

With a nod to our favorite Gazetteers, the straight-line distance<3> beginning in Pinetop - Lakeside and extending to:

  • Holbrook, which is the Seat of Navajo County, lies 53 miles [85.3 km]<3> to the north. If you could walk a straight line from Pinetop - Lakeside to Holbrook, with an average speed<4> of 2.2 miles [3.5 km] per hour, it would take most of three days to make the trip. A horse and buggy averaging 3.2 miles [5.1 km] per hour would take over two days.
  • Phoenix, which is the State Capital of Arizona, lies 130 miles [209.2 km] to the west southwest (WSW). Driving, with an average speed of 63 miles [101.4 km] per hour, would take less than three hours, a buggy would take 5 days and walking would take 8 days.
  • The White House (Washington, DC) is 1,845 miles [2,969.2 km] to the east northeast (ENE). Driving would take most of three days, a buggy would take 72 days and walking would take 105 days.

<5>The shortest line can be visualized by stretching a string on a Globe from Point A to Point B - this is known as a Great Circle Route. Where you might expect the shortest route from Pinetop - Lakeside to the Middle East to be East and South, the Great Circle Route actually lies to the North and East.
